    Im not an expert with the whole log thing... but "Colony/TagCriteria" might be pointing out to the possibility that both of you (like me in the past) overlooked something very small while using the deed, could you provide a screen of the place you are using the deed? remember that to be effective you require a room, that means walls, floors, ceiling (dirt doesnt work afaik), it must be closed with at least one door, some furniture like a bed or chair, and specially it must have inner walls (the background), if you forget ONE little square of background while building (this happened a few times to me while trying bigger houses) the deed just wont work, stay on scanning and eventually just show an "X"

    WHAT custom races do you have installed? /SBG/ and one other one messes SEVERELY with it.

    Look for the *.tenant files in your mods, inside the "tenants" folder, there should be ONE race that has crewadventurerhelper.tenant in it.

    Edit: Solved my problem by using the server console to find and hunt down the .tenant files in my mods that were messing with my colony deeds. /SBG/ has two tenant files that have awkward criteria for their NPC spawning, which cannot be parsed by the game's preset spawn algorithms. Also, I noticed that anything that has *nude* in it was causing problems, too, asking for a spawn criteria of "nudelamp." Nudelamp IS an item added by some mods, but the game's colony search does not have that in it's json index, so it cannot be used.

    Hope that clears things up a little. Not everything I say may be completely true, as some of it is speculation, but please contact the mod developers about this problem!
